MANANGA – Speed Clean were on Saturday crowned champions of the RSSC Charity Golf Tournament.


This was during the golf tournament at the Mananga Golf Club, which was an 18-hole, four-ball tournament. A total of 20 companies participated in this tourney with Galp Energia Swaziland being the 2018 anchor sponsor.


Speed Clean recorded a remarkable net score of 56.0 after a productive day on the greens. Coming through as runners-up was SD General Spares with 56.6, while third placed Enviro Applied Products netted 58 points and Zum Cool came fourth with 58.25 points.
Completing the top five bracket was Nedbank with a net score of 58.37, and the sixth position was highly contested by Stefanutti Stocks with 59.38 points. RSSC Team A came in on number seven with a net score of 59.875.


Making his brief remarks after the tournament, RSSC MD Nick Jackson applauded the winners and thanked all the companies who came together and played golf for a noble initiative.
“This is the fifth tournament since its initiation in 2014 and it has benefitted a number of projects over the past four years. In total, this project amounts to more than E500 000 and has served thousands of citizens of the Kingdom of Eswatini,” he said.


Charity projects done over the past four years include; water tanks for OVC Care Points at Vuvulane, a house for an elderly couple at Madlangempisi, E100 000 donation to Swaziland Antivenom Foundation, four boreholes for Hlane, Khuphuka, Mpolonjeni and Sigcaweni East Communities, benefitting more than 1 000 families.
